JOB SUMMARY: 
The Regulatory Associate will report to the Senior Manager, Regulatory Affairs and, under the direction and guidance of the Associate Vice President, will help to ensure regulatory compliance of Prestige marketed products. Product categories include OTC Monograph drugs, OTC NDAs, Medical Devices, Cosmetics, Dietary Supplements and EPA-registered products. The individual must be data driven/analytical and able to develop and maintain effective working relationships with external suppliers and internal team members.


M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ES/ACTIVITIES:​​​​​​​ 
Seeking a skilled Associate to perform these responsibilities including, but not limited to:
  • Prepare reports by collecting, analyzing, and summarizing regulatory and compliance data and trends such as intelligence, compliance, local, state and federal regulations (FDA, HC and EPA)
  • Product and Facility listing registration (e.g., drug, medical device, cosmetic, packaging (GUDID)) 
  • SDS (Safety Data Sheet) compilation and maintenance
  • State license maintenance (e.g., pharmacy, wholesale, manufacturing licenses)
  • Regulatory documentation and record-keeping
  • Maintenance of regulatory databases and systems
Additional Responsibilities:
  • Stay up to date with changing regulations and guidance documents
  • Prepare and review regulatory documents (e.g., labels, packaging, advertising)
  • Review product labeling for regulatory accuracy
  • Assist with regulatory affairs projects and initiatives as needed, including support for regulatory submissions (e.g., 510(k), APRs, PSURs)
  • Provide regulatory guidance and training to internal teams 
  • Provide cross-functional support to groups including Operations, Quality, Graphics, Packaging, Product Development, Legal and Marketing as directed by the Sr. Manager, Regulatory Affairs.
